Images are the visual backbone of a captivating WordPress website. They enhance engagement, illustrate your content, and contribute significantly to the overall user experience. However, large, unoptimized images can severely hinder your website’s performance, leading to sluggish loading times and negatively impacting your search engine rankings. This is where the crucial practice of Optimize Images for WordPress: Improve Speed and SEO comes into play.
By taking the time to optimize your images, you’re not just making your website load faster; you’re also improving its SEO and ultimately providing a better experience for your visitors. Let’s delve into why image optimization is essential and how you can effectively achieve it.
The Critical Role of Image Optimization for WordPress
Neglecting image optimization can have a cascade of negative consequences for your WordPress site:
- Slow Loading Speeds: Bulky image files are the primary culprit behind slow page load times. Visitors have little patience for slow websites, often leading to high bounce rates. Google also considers site speed a vital ranking factor, directly affecting your SEO.
- Poor User Experience: A website that takes ages to load can frustrate visitors, making them less likely to explore your content, engage with your brand, or make a purchase.
- Increased Bandwidth Consumption: Unoptimized images devour bandwidth, potentially leading to higher hosting costs, especially for websites with extensive visual content.
- Lower SEO Rankings: Search engines like Google prioritize fast-loading websites. Slow loading times can push your site down in search results. Furthermore, properly optimized images can rank in image search, driving additional traffic.
- Mobile Incompatibility: Mobile users, often on slower connections and with limited data plans, are particularly affected by large, unoptimized images. A slow mobile experience can deter a significant portion of your audience.
Key Strategies for Effective WordPress Image Optimization
Optimizing your images for WordPress involves a multi-pronged approach. Here are the essential strategies you need to implement:
1. Choosing the Right Image File Format
Selecting the appropriate file format is the first step towards optimization:
- JPEG (or JPG): Ideal for photographs and complex images with lots of colors. JPEGs use lossy compression, which reduces file size by discarding some image data. With careful compression, the visual difference is often negligible.
- PNG: Best suited for graphics with transparency (e.g., logos, icons) and images with sharp lines and text. PNG uses lossless compression, preserving all image data, resulting in larger file sizes than JPEGs for complex images.
- WebP: A modern image format developed by Google that offers superior lossless and lossy compression compared to JPEG and PNG. It also supports transparency and animation. While not all browsers fully support WebP, it’s increasingly becoming the format of choice for performance-conscious websites.
2. Resizing Images to the Correct Dimensions
Avoid uploading images that are significantly larger than the dimensions they will be displayed on your website. For example, don’t upload a 5000px wide image if it will only be shown at 800px. Resize your images before uploading them to WordPress. You can use image editing software like:
- Adobe Photoshop or GIMP (desktop software)
- Online tools like TinyPNG or Image Resizer
WordPress also offers some basic image resizing capabilities during upload, but it’s generally better to handle this beforehand for more control.
3. Compressing Images for Smaller File Sizes
Compression reduces the file size of your images without significantly impacting their visual quality. You can perform compression using:
- Image Editing Software: Most desktop image editors offer options to adjust compression levels when saving.
- Online Compression Tools: Websites like TinyPNG, JPEGmini, and Compressor.io use intelligent lossy compression algorithms to drastically reduce file sizes.
- WordPress Image Optimization Plugins (discussed below): These plugins automate the compression process, often doing it automatically upon upload.
4. Implementing Lazy Loading
Lazy loading is a technique that delays the loading of off-screen images until the user scrolls down to them. This significantly improves the initial page load time, especially for pages with many images below the fold. Many modern WordPress themes and image optimization plugins offer built-in lazy loading functionality.
5. Using Descriptive File Names and Alt Text
While not directly impacting file size, optimizing image file names and alt text is crucial for SEO and accessibility:
- Descriptive File Names: Use relevant keywords in your image file names (e.g., “blue-widget-product-closeup.jpg” instead of “IMG001.jpg”). This helps search engines understand the context of your images.
- Alt Text (Alternative Text): Add descriptive alt text to your images. This text is displayed if the image fails to load and is also used by screen readers for visually impaired users. Include relevant keywords naturally within your alt text.
Leveraging WordPress Image Optimization Plugins
While manual optimization is possible, WordPress image optimization plugins can automate and streamline the entire process, saving you valuable time and ensuring consistent optimization. Here are some popular and effective options:
- Smush: A popular plugin offering lossless compression, lazy loading, automatic optimization on upload, and bulk optimization. The premium version includes lossy compression, WebP conversion, and CDN integration.
- ShortPixel Image Optimizer: Known for its high compression rates and quality, offering lossy, lossless, and “glossy” compression. It also supports WebP, automatic optimization, and CDN integration. Uses a credit-based system.
- EWWW Image Optimizer: A free plugin focusing on privacy, using server-based optimization tools. Offers lossless compression, automatic optimization, and optional premium API for lossy compression and WebP.
- Imagify: From the creators of WP Rocket, Imagify offers lossless and lossy compression with three optimization levels. Features include WebP conversion, automatic optimization, bulk optimization, and image resizing. Offers a free plan with a monthly quota.
- Optimole: A cloud-based image optimization service that automatically optimizes and delivers images through its CDN based on the visitor’s device. Features lazy loading, WebP support, and automatic resizing. Offers a free plan for smaller sites.
Choosing the Right Plugin: Consider your budget, technical expertise, desired level of automation, and specific features (like WebP support or CDN integration) when selecting a plugin.
Best Practices for Long-Term Image Optimization
- Optimize Before Uploading (When Possible): While plugins are great, resizing your images to the correct display dimensions before uploading can save server resources and ensure more precise control.
- Monitor Your Website Speed: Regularly check your website’s loading speed using tools like Google PageSpeed Insights or GTmetrix to see the impact of your image optimization efforts.
- Review Plugin Settings: Familiarize yourself with your chosen plugin’s settings to ensure it’s configured optimally for your needs.
- Consider a CDN: For websites with a global audience, a Content Delivery Network (CDN) can significantly speed up image delivery by serving them from servers closer to your users. Some image optimization plugins integrate with CDNs.
Conclusion: Optimize Your Visuals for a Faster, More Successful WordPress Site
Optimizing images for your WordPress website is a fundamental aspect of website performance and SEO. By implementing the strategies and utilizing the powerful plugins discussed, you can significantly improve your site’s loading speed, enhance user experience, reduce bandwidth usage, and boost your search engine rankings. Don’t let unoptimized images hold your website back – take the time to implement these best practices and enjoy a faster, more successful online presence.
At WPBetterPlugins, we understand the importance of a well-optimized WordPress website. While we focus on providing excellent plugins to enhance your site’s functionality, ensuring your media library is performing efficiently is crucial for overall success. Explore the image optimization plugins mentioned above and choose the one that best fits your needs to unlock the full potential of your visual content.